Savannah Ward Stars in CCIFF Grant Film “The Only Way Out”

Two women trapped in a Nazi Concentration Camp find themselves in an unexpected act of Bravery.

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E

PRLog (Press Release) - Nov 11, 2009 -
Savannah Ward, a member of the The Cinema City International Film Festival Grant Program recently completed a short film titled, ”The Only Way out “.   This World War II drama, written and directed by Gary Brockett, centers around two Jewish sisters faced with the horrors of a Nazi Concentration camp.  When they are asked to disrobe and enter the gas chamber, a sympathetic Jewish Prisoner, trying to escape by hiding in a shipping crate, displays an unexpected act of bravery.  Savannah Ward plays the lead character, a wealthy, young Jewish Woman.  “Savannah gave a brilliant performance,” said thirty year veteran film producer, Suzanne DeLaurentiis.

The film is slated for the Film Festival circuit in Mid-December 2010.

About Savannah Ward: Multi-talented Savannah Ward stepped into the limelight at age thirteen when her CD "Grace Redeems It All" was released. Her solo CD was spring-boarded from performing the preceding 8 years in the mother-daughter duo, "This Little Light". In high school, Savannah sang in the All-State Madrigal Choir, played trumpet in the marching band, and ran track. Savannah continued her education at NYU, where she studied at the Stella Adler Studio of Acting.

After a semester in the Stone Street Film and TV Studio and studying abroad in Florence, Italy, she graduated in 2007 and moved to Hollywood. Savannah loves acting both on stage and on film, and also enjoys art, science.

The film also features Paul Divito as the heroic Jewish prisoner.  Other cast members include Marc Mazur, Jesse L. Cyr, Sylvia Lester, Sharon Ryan, Deborah Rombaut, Danielle Lester, and Catherine Tallichet , Eric Kowalski, Mallory O’Donoghue and David Michaelson.
